## Summary
Nagasaki University is a national university corporation and higher education institution located in Nagasaki, Japan, established in 1949.

## Key Facts
- Founded in 1949 as a national university corporation
- Located in Nagasaki, Nagasaki Prefecture, Japan
- Has approximately 9,090 students as of 2023
- Official Japanese name is 長崎大学 (Nagasaki Daigaku)

### History
Nagasaki University was founded in 1949 as a national university corporation in Nagasaki, Japan. The institution has its origins in earlier educational establishments in the region, including Nagasaki Medical College and Nagasaki Shihan Gakkō, which were merged to form the current university. The university has played a crucial role in the post-war reconstruction of education in Japan.
